What kind of weather do cyclones produce?

A) Stormy weather

Final answer:

Cyclones produce stormy weather characterized by low-pressure centers, strong winds, and heavy rains. They rotate counterclockwise in the Northern Hemisphere and clockwise in the Southern Hemisphere due to the Coriolis effect.

Step-by-step explanation:

Cyclones are weather events that produce stormy weather. They are characterized by low-pressure centers, strong winds, and heavy rains. In the Northern Hemisphere, cyclones rotate counterclockwise, while in the Southern Hemisphere, they rotate clockwise due to the Coriolis effect. These tropical cyclones occur in warm ocean waters and can be called hurricanes, typhoons, or cyclones depending on the region.
